Home Rehabilitation Programs
Provides home rehabilitation and assistance for homeowners. Assistance includes bringing the home into compliance with the City of Erie codes for plumbing, electrical, and building, as well as controlling any lead-based paint hazards which may exist.

Eligibility
Must live in home as a primary residence. Meet U.S. Department of Housing and Urban Development income guidelines. Complete 8 hours of homebuyer counseling with a HUD Certified Counseling Agency. Be able to contribute $1,000-$1,500 of their own funds toward the purchase. First-time homebuyers must not have owned a home in the last three years. Mobile homes, land contracts/rent to-own and multi-unit properties are not eligible. Must be a single-family dwelling. Property must be located within the City of Erie limits and it must be your primary residence.
